List of Local Government Areas in Imo State and Their Headquarters

Introduction

Imo State is located in southeastern Nigeria and is known for its rich cultural heritage, economic activities, and educational institutions. Created on February 3, 1976, from the former East Central State, Imo is one of the core Igbo-speaking states in Nigeria.

The capital city, Owerri, is a major commercial and entertainment hub in the region. The state is blessed with natural resources, including crude oil, natural gas, and palm produce, making it a key player in Nigeria’s economy.

List of Local Government Areas (LGAs) in Imo State and Their Headquarters

Imo State consists of 27 Local Government Areas (LGAs), each with its administrative headquarters. Below is the full list:

S/NLocal Government Area (LGA)Headquarters
1Aboh MbaiseAboh
2Ahiazu MbaiseAfor Oru
3Ehime MbanoUmuezeala
4Ezinihitte MbaiseItu
5Ideato NorthUrualla
6Ideato SouthDikenafai
7Ihitte-UbomaIsinweke
8IkeduruIho
9Isiala MbanoUmuelemai
10IsuUmundugba
11MbaitoliNwaorieubi
12Ngor OkpalaUmuneke Ngor
13NjabaNnenasa
14NkwerreNkwerre
15NwangeleAmaigbo
16ObowoOtoko
17OgutaOguta
18Ohaji/EgbemaMmahu
19OkigweOkigwe
20OrluOrlu
21OrsuAwo-Idemili
22Oru EastOmuma
23Oru WestMgbidi
24Owerri MunicipalOwerri
25Owerri NorthOrie Uratta
26Owerri WestUmuguma
27OnuimoOkwe

Interesting Facts About Imo State

  • Economic Powerhouse: Imo State has a thriving oil and gas sector, contributing significantly to Nigeria’s economy.
  • Education Hub: Home to notable institutions like Imo State University (IMSU), Federal University of Technology Owerri (FUTO), and Alvan Ikoku Federal College of Education.
  • Tourism & Culture: Imo is famous for attractions like Oguta Lake, Nekede Zoo, and the Mbari Cultural Center.
  • Igbo Heritage: The state is a major center for Igbo traditions, festivals, and cultural celebrations.
  • Entertainment & Nightlife: Owerri is known as the entertainment capital of southeastern Nigeria, with a vibrant hospitality industry.
